Ingredients You’ll Need
Gathering your ingredients is the first step to success with this recipe, and they’re all straightforward but pack incredible flavor. Each one plays a key role in creating a satisfying balance of texture, taste, and visual appeal that brings this dish to life.
- 12 ounces cheese tortellini: The star pasta choice, stuffed with creamy cheese, giving every bite a delightful richness.
- ½ yellow onion, diced: Adds a subtle sweetness and a bit of bite that brightens the sausage and sauce.
- 1 pound Italian sausage: Brings savory depth and spiced warmth that makes the dish truly irresistible.
- 1 tablespoon minced garlic: Infuses just the right punch of aromatic flavor, enhancing everything around it.
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ning: A fragrant blend that ties together the meat, veggies, and sauce perfectly.
- Salt and black pepper, to taste: Essential for balancing and elevating all the flavors.
- 24 ounces marinara sauce: Provides that rich tomatoey base, keeping the dish saucy and comforting.
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ese: The crowning glory, melting beautifully to create that cheesy, gooey finish everyone loves.
How to Make Cheesy Sausage Tortellini Bake Recipe
Step 1: Prepare the Oven and Tortellini
Start by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C) so it’s ready when the time comes to bake your masterpiece. Meanwhile, cook the cheese tortellini according to the package instructions until tender but firm, then drain it well and set it aside to prepare the rest of your ingredients.
Step 2: Brown the Sausage and Onion
In a large skillet heated to medium-high, add the Italian sausage and diced onion.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the sausage is no longer pink and the onion becomes translucent and soft. This step is crucial as it builds a flavorful savory foundation for the bake.
Step 3: Add Garlic and Seasonings
Next, toss in the minced garlic and sauté it with the sausage and onion for about 30 to 45 seconds until fragrant. Then, sprinkle in the Italian seasoning along with sal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ste. This combination enhances the depth of flavor without overpowering the dish.
Step 4: Combine Sauce and Tortellini
Pour the marinara sauce into the skillet and stir everything together, allowing those ingredients to meld beautifully. Add in the cooked tortellini and gently fold to ensure each pasta piece is coated in that delicious, saucy goodness.
Step 5: Bake with Cheese on Top
Transfer the sausage, tortellini, and sauce mixture into an oven-safe baking dish. Evenly sprinkle the shredded mozzarella cheese over the top. Pop the dish into your preheated oven and bake for about 10 minutes, or until you see the cheese melt into bubbly, golden perfection.

Make Ahead and Storage
Storing Leftovers
After enjoying your meal, let any leftovers cool to room temperature, then transfer them to an airtight container. Stored in the refrigerator, this Cheesy Sausage Tortellini Bake Recipe will stay delicious for up to 3 days, making it perfect for quick lunches or dinners later in the week.
Freezing
This bake freezes beautifully. Simply place cooled leftovers in a freezer-safe container, and freeze for up to 2 months. When you’re ready to reheat, thaw it overnight in the refrigerator for best results so the texture remains just right.
Reheating
Reheat your Cheesy Sausage Tortellini Bake Recipe in the oven at 350°F (175°C) until warmed through and the cheese is melty and fresh again. Alternatively, the microwave works for a quicker option—just cover your dish to retain moisture and prevent drying out.
FAQs
Can I use frozen tortellini for this bake?
Absolutely! Just be sure to cook the frozen tortellini according to package instructions before adding it to the sausage and sauce mixture to ensure a perfect texture.
Is it possible to make this recipe vegetarian?
Yes! Swap out the Italian sausage for a plant-based alternative or use sautéed mushrooms and extra vegetables to keep the flavors hearty and satisfying.
What type of Italian sausage works best?
Both sweet and spicy Italian sausages work well here, depending on your preference for heat. For a milder flavor, go sweet, and if you like a little kick, spicy is the way to go.
Can I prepare this dish ahead of time?
Definitely, you can prepare the entire dish up to the baking step, cover it tightly, and refrigerate for up to 24 hours before baking it fresh when you’re ready to eat.
How can I make the bake extra cheesy?
Feel free to add extra mozzarella or mix in other cheeses like Parmesan or provolone for a richer, more decadent cheesy experience.

Ingredients
Main Ingredients
- 12 ounces cheese tortellini
- ½ yellow onion, diced
- 1 pound Italian sausage
- 1 tablespoon minced garlic
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- Salt and black pepper, to taste
- 24 ounces marinara sauce
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
Instructions
-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) to prepare for baking the tortellini casserole later.
- Cook Tortellini: Boil the cheese tortellini according to the package instructions, then drain and set aside to cool slightly.
- Cook Sausage and Onion: In a large skillet over medium-high heat, add the Italian sausage and diced yellow onion. Cook them together until the sausage is fully browned and no longer pink, and the onions become translucent.
- Sauté Garlic: Add the minced garlic to the skillet and sauté for 30 to 45 seconds until fragrant. Drain any excess grease from the skillet to reduce fat content.
- Season Sausage Mixture: Sprinkle in the Italian seasoning, salt, and black pepper, then stir well to combine all flavors evenly.
- Add Sauce and Tortellini: Pour the marinara sauce into the skillet along with the cooked tortellini. Stir thoroughly to coat the pasta and sausage mixture with the sauce.
- Assemble and Bake: Transfer the entire mixture into an oven-safe baking dish. Spread evenly and sprinkle the shredded mozzarella cheese on top. Bake in the preheated oven for 10 minutes, or until the cheese is fully melted and bubbly.
- Serve: Remove the dish from the oven, let it cool slightly, then serve warm and enjoy your cheesy sausage tortellini bake.
Notes
- For a spicier version, use spicy Italian sausage or add crushed red pepper flakes.
- You can substitute mozzarella with provolone or a blend of Italian cheeses for a different flavor.
- Make sure to drain excess grease after cooking the sausage to keep the dish from becoming too oily.
- Le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days and reheated in the oven for best results.
